Taj to be closed on Sep 29 due to commonwealth members' visit

Agra, Sep 20 (UNI) The 17th century monument of eternal love and passion, Taj Mahal, would be closed for public view on September 19, following the visit of almost 750 Commonwealth members.

According to administrative sources, Taj Mahal, historical Agra Fort and Fatehpur Seekri would be closed for public view to provide unprecedented security cover to the Commonwealth delegation.

The Taj would be shut from 9000 hrs to 1100 hrs in the morning, and 1345 hrs to 1500 hrs in the afternoon.

The Agra Fort would be closed from 1000 hrs to 1240 hrs and 1450 hrs to 1640 hrs, while Fatehpur Seekri from 9035 hrs to 1200 hrs and 1320 hrs to 1620 hrs.

The members would visit the city through a special train from New Delhi. Owing to the recent terror attacks aboard trains, the commonwealth members would be brought to the city under tight security cover. The train would follow the Delhi, Haryana and Uttar Pradesh route. The CSF in strength would be deployed in all 11 coaches of the train, Railway Security Force senior divisional commissioner Pankaj Gangwar told UNI here.

After admiring the exquisite craftsmanship of the wourld famous monument Taj, the members would visit the historical Ara Fort and Fatehpur Seekri. They would later return to the national capital, he added.
